In the UK, private ADHD diagnosis normally includes numerous key steps:

Initial Consultation: A client meets with a specialist, frequently a psychiatrist or psychologist, to go over symptoms and case history.

Comprehensive Assessment: The assessment may consist of standardized ranking scales, interviews, and often feedback from household members or instructors (for children and adolescents).

Diagnosis: After extensive assessment and consideration of the information gathered, the clinician will supply a diagnosis based on DSM-5 or ICD-10 requirements.

Treatment Recommendations: If detected, the healthcare company will discuss treatment alternatives, which might include behavioral therapy, medication, or way of life alterations.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)1. The length of time does it take to get a personal Adult ADHD Diagnosis UK diagnosis?
The period varies but usually ranges from a few weeks to a couple of months. This includes waiting on an appointment and the time taken for comprehensive assessments.
2. Is a personal ADHD diagnosis recognized by the NHS?
A private ADHD diagnosis is recognized by the NHS, but it may not guarantee medication or treatment funded by the NHS. Clients might still require to go through the NHS for ongoing treatment.
